Output d3c984175a42bdeae0f0532454328e4bddd304dd0f9e124aa02981f9b40dee65:0

value
149722516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db55288d04b6f26f38fcfebc8855983b3ead851b OP_EQUAL
address
3MgjvTsVML16WZsUNyNu9fMhyiMRFaajgz
transaction
d3c984175a42bdeae0f0532454328e4bddd304dd0f9e124aa02981f9b40dee65
spent
true